Civil Engineering
The Civil Engineering programme at Montana State University offers advanced Master of Science and PhD pathways. Students engage in intensive research across geotechnical and structural disciplines. This full-time programme provides flexible capstone or thesis options, allowing for specialised study in the built environment.

Industrial and Management Systems Engineering Accelerated
Industrial and Management Systems Engineering Accelerated from Montana State University is intended to attract and retain academically qualified students, who wish to obtain a M.S. degree in conjunction with their B.S. degree. This was formerly called the "Seamless" M.S. degree program.
